/s/1pCmmgXygdBfki-iHsaRanA 提取码: 38ws
学习如何使用 Python 进行办公自动化和应用开发是非常实用和有趣的!下面是一些步骤和建议,帮助你开始学习和应用 Python 来简化办公任务和开发实用的应用程序:
1. 掌握 Python 基础知识
首先,确保你掌握了 Python 的基础知识,包括:
- 变量、数据类型和运算符
- 控制流程(条件语句和循环)
- 函数和模块的定义与使用
- 文件操作和异常处理等
2. 学习办公自动化模块
Python 中有一些非常强大的库和模块,可以帮助你进行办公自动化,例如:
- "openpyxl":用于操作 Excel 文件,包括读取、写入、修改和创建 Excel 文件。
- "PyPDF2":用于处理 PDF 文件,可以合并、分割、提取文本等。
- "python-docx":用于操作 Word 文档,包括读取、修改和创建 Word 文档。
学习这些库的基本用法,可以让你在办公中处理常见的文档和数据。
3. 开发实用工具和应用
利用 Python,你可以开发各种实用的办公工具和应用程序,例如:
- "自动化报告生成器":使用 Python 读取数据并生成报告,自动化日常报告的生成过程。
- "数据清洗和转换工具":编写脚本来清洗和转换数据,使其符合需求。
- "邮件自动化工具":编写脚本发送和处理邮件,定时发送邮件或根据条件自动触发邮件通知。
- "定时任务管理器":开发一个定时执行任务的工具,如定时备份文件或清理临时文件等。
办公案例分析:
1、Excel数据读取与写入
通过pandas库读取一个Excel文件,并对其中一列数据进行简单的处理操作,最后将结果保存到新的Excel文件中。pandas库是Python中最常用的数据分析工具,能处理大规模数据,特别适合于在办公环境中处理电子表格数据,如自动化处理报表、批量数据修改等。该示例展示了如何高效读取和写入Excel文件,并应用简单的数学运算。
2、自动发送邮件
通过SMTP协议,可以实现邮件的自动化发送。此功能在办公场景中非常常见,如自动发送通知、报告或提醒。与手动发送邮件相比,自动化操作能够极大提高效率,尤其是当需要批量发送相同或类似的邮件时。
3、自动化数据可视化
在办公场景中,数据的可视化对于展示结果、分析趋势非常重要。通过Python自动生成图表,可以快速生成专业的可视化结果,节省手动处理和图表制作的时间。
4、数据定时备份
自动化备份功能可以确保数据的安全性,适合办公场景中的定期数据备份需求,如每日自动备份工作文档、项目文件等,避免数据丢失。
每个代码示例展示了不同的办公自动化需求,利用Python的强大生态库,可以大幅提升办公效率,减少人工操作的失误。
学python需要掌握什么基础知识
学python需要掌握什么基础知识,python需要学习的内容有Linux操作系统、Python基础语法等,python是现在最火的编程语言之一,是很多零基础跨行到IT行业人员的首选编程语言。
学python需要掌握什么基础知识,python需要学习的内容
Linux操作系统:掌握计算机的构成、工作原理,熟悉操作系统和编程语言,能够熟练的使用计算机和理解二进制;熟练掌握Linux常用命令和编辑工具,能够动手完成文件/目录的多种操作,能够编辑文本。
python基础语法:python语言特点、应用领域;python IDE、python版本、基本命令;基础数据类型、变量、基本输入输出、表达式与运算符、流程控制、python 字符串、访问字符串中的值、字符串更新、转义字符、字符串运算符、字符串格式化、三引号、Unicode字符串、字符串操作。
有疑问加站长微信联系(非本文作者)
